Benjamin Barney was born in 1744 in Norwich, New London, Connecticut, USA, the child of James John Barney And Sarah Luther. In 1764, Benjamin Barney resided in East Haddam, Connecticut, USA. In 1820, Benjamin Barney resided in New Haven, Huron, Ohio, United States. Benjamin Barney married Elizabeth Ackly. Benjamin Barney passed away in 1828 in Ohio.
